How to Access a Password-Protected PDF Document
Learn how to open and remove the password from a PDF file easily.
21 views
To open a password-protected PDF, you need the specific password set by the creator. If you don’t know it, reach out to the person or entity that provided you with the document. To remove the password after opening, use PDF software like Adobe Acrobat by selecting 'File' > 'Properties' > 'Security' > 'Change Settings' after entering the correct password.
FAQs & Answers
- What to do if I forgot my PDF password? Contact the document creator for the password or use password recovery software as a last resort.
- Can I remove the password from my PDF without the original password? Removing a password without knowing it is difficult and often requires special software or services.
- Is Adobe Acrobat the best software for PDF management? Adobe Acrobat is one of the most widely used solutions for managing and editing PDFs, offering robust security features.
